How they compare

East Asia & Pacific (excluding high income) currently reports 120.00 million against 7.12 million in Egypt, a difference of 112.88 million.

That makes East Asia & Pacific (excluding high income)'s figure about 16.9 times Egypt's.

Across all 44 years both countries report, East Asia & Pacific (excluding high income) has been ahead every year.

East Asia & Pacific (excluding high income) ranks 13th and Egypt ranks 13th of 41 groups.

East Asia & Pacific (excluding high income) has averaged higher in every one of the 5 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ade East Asia & Pacific (excluding high income) Egypt Difference Ahead
1970s 57.32 million 1.63 million 55.69 million East Asia & Pacific (excluding high income)
1980s 70.72 million 2.67 million 68.05 million East Asia & Pacific (excluding high income)
1990s 81.23 million 4.46 million 76.77 million East Asia & Pacific (excluding high income)
2000s 117.50 million 5.74 million 111.76 million East Asia & Pacific (excluding high income)
2010s 118.67 million 6.51 million 112.16 million East Asia & Pacific (excluding high income)

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Secondary education, general pupils with 570 missing years estimated by linear interpolation between the nearest real observations. Only gaps of 4 years or fewer are filled, and never beyond the first or last actual measurement — these are filled holes, not forecasts.
